Signed by Ronald Koeman from Hajduk Split for a fee believed to be in the region of £8million, Vlasic struggled throughout the 2017-18 campaign. He managed just 19 appearances in all competitions.

A Croatia international, Vlasic needed game time and he was loaned to CSKA Moscow. He has since shone with regular game time for the Russian side, scoring eight and creating five more in just 25 appearances.

He has even scored against Real Madrid in the Champions League group stages to win 1-0, before providing an assist in the 3-0 at the Santiago Bernabeu.

His future at Everton looks unlikely, though. Everton have plenty of options out wide, especially after bringing Richarlison and Bernard to the club in the summer. Ademola Lookman and Theo Walcott are also on the books.

The report claims he can be purchased for around £13million, with Italian quintet AC Milan, Napoli, Inter Milan, AS Roma and Atalanta, Zenit St. Petersburg and CSKA interested. He has a contract until the summer of 2022.
